Understanding ADHD

ADHD is identified by a consistent pattern of inattention and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that disrupts working or development. While frequently identified in youth, ADHD can continue into their adult years.

Diagnostic Criteria

According to the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M-5), the signs of ADHD are categorized primarily as inattention and hyperactivity-impulsivity. Table 1 outlines these symptoms in information.

Table 1: Diagnostic Criteria for ADHD

Sign CategorySigns
Negligence- Often stops working to pay attention to information
- Difficulty sustaining attention in tasks
- Does not appear to listen when spoken with straight
- Does not follow through on instructions
- Difficulty organizing tasks and activities
- Avoids tasks that require continual mental effort
- Loses products needed for jobs
- Easily distracted by extraneous stimuli
- Forgetful in daily activities
Hyperactivity-Impulsivity- Fidgets with hands or feet
- Leaves seat in situations where staying seated is expected
- Runs or climbs in unsuitable circumstances
- Unable to play or take part in activities quietly
- Talks excessively
- Blurts out responses before concerns have been completed
- Difficulty waiting on their turn
- Interrupts or invades others

Prevalence and Impact

ADHD affects roughly 5% of children and often continues into the adult years, affecting 2.5% of adults. The effects on every day life can be considerable, impacting academic efficiency, emotional policy, and expert success.

The Role of Diagnosis

Diagnosis of ADHD typically involves a complex method, including medical interviews, standardized rating scales, and observations. The procedure may involve input from moms and dads, teachers, and sometimes the private themselves. It's important for the diagnostic process to differentiate ADHD from other conditions that might provide comparable symptoms.

Typical Co-occurring Conditions

Individuals with ADHD frequently experience other disorders. The most typical co-occurring conditions include:

  • Learning Disabilities
  • Anxiety Disorders
  • Anxiety
  • Oppositional Defiant Disorder (ODD)

Table 2: ADHD and Co-occurring Conditions

ConditionFrequencyInfluence On ADHD Treatment
Learning Disabilities20-30%May need customized academic support
Anxiety Disorders25-40%May complicate treatment and need double therapy
Depression20-30%Can affect inspiration and treatment effectiveness
Oppositional Defiant Disorder (ODD)25%May lead to behavioral obstacles

Treatment Options

While there is no remedy for ADHD, treatment can help manage signs effectively. Treatment techniques generally include a combination of behavioral interventions, medication, and support group.

1. Behavioral Interventions

Behavioral techniques include customizing the environment and providing support for appropriate habits. These can be especially efficient for kids and might consist of:

  • Parent Training: Equipping parents with strategies to handle behaviors.
  • Behavior modification: Working with a therapist to establish coping abilities.
  • School Support: Implementing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) or 504 Plans.

2. Medication

Medications can help handle signs more efficiently. The two primary categories include:

  • Stimulant Medications: Such as methylphenidate (Ritalin) and amphetamines (Adderall).
  • Non-Stimulant Medications: Such as atomoxetine (Strattera) and guanfacine (Intuniv).

3. Helpful Measures

Enhancing support can substantially benefit individuals with ADHD by providing structure and motivation.

  • Assistance Groups: Connecting with others facing comparable difficulties.

  • Lifestyle Changes: Incorporating regular exercise, a healthy diet plan, and sleep hygiene can have positive effects on handling symptoms.

Often Asked Questions

Q1: How Is ADHD identified?

ADHD is detected through a comprehensive evaluation that includes clinical interviews, habits assessments, and input from multiple sources (parents, instructors).

Q2: Can adults have ADHD?

Yes, ADHD can continue into adulthood. Numerous adults might have been undiagnosed in childhood and just acknowledge indications later on in life.

Q3: Are there any alternative treatments for ADHD?

Although some alternative treatments exist, such as dietary changes, mindfulness, and yoga, they must be utilized in combination with conventional treatments and under professional assistance.

Q4: What should I do if I suspect my child has ADHD?

If you believe your child has ADHD, seek advice from a health care specialist for an examination. Early diagnosis and intervention can cause much better outcomes.

Q5: Is ADHD genetic?

ADHD tends to run in households, recommending a hereditary element. However, environmental aspects might also add to its advancement.
